Understanding Antifreeze Types
Antifreeze comes in various formulations, each designed for specific applications. The most common types are ethylene glycol and propylene glycol. Ethylene glycol is widely used in automotive engines due to its superior heat properties and cost-effectiveness. However, it is toxic and requires careful handling. Propylene glycol, while safer for the environment and non-toxic to humans and animals, tends to be slightly less effective in reducing freezing temperatures but is often recommended for use in food processing and HVAC systems.
Besides these, there are specialized blends that may include additives to enhance performance. These additives can help prevent corrosion, improve lubrication, and even offer better compatibility with different engine materials. When shopping for antifreeze in the under $15 category, be sure to pay attention to the type and its intended use; mixing the wrong types can lead to reduced effectiveness and potential engine damage.
Additionally, some antifreezes are specifically formulated for older vehicles or those requiring a particular color of coolant due to manufacturer specifications. Always check your vehicle’s owner manual for the recommended antifreeze type to ensure optimal performance and longevity.
Tips for Proper Antifreeze Maintenance
Maintaining your antifreeze levels is crucial for the health of your vehicle’s engine. Regular checks should be part of your vehicle maintenance routine to avoid potential issues like overheating or freezing in cold weather. It’s advisable to inspect the coolant reservoir under the hood and look for any signs of leakage or discolored coolant. If the antifreeze appears rusty or has a foul smell, it may be time for a replacement.
Should you find your antifreeze level is low, topping it off is generally a straightforward process. However, it’s essential to use the same type of antifreeze that is already in your system, as mixing different types can cause chemical reactions that can diminish effectiveness. Always allow the engine to cool before opening the radiator cap or coolant reservoir to prevent burns and ensure safety.
Furthermore, consider flushing your cooling system periodically, as prescribed by your vehicle manufacturer, to remove debris and contaminants that may compromise the antifreeze. A system flush ensures that your engine operates efficiently and can prolong the life of your cooling system components.
Environmental Impact of Antifreeze
The choice of antifreeze goes beyond vehicle performance; it also has implications for the environment. Ethylene glycol, while effective, is highly toxic and can pose serious risks to wildlife and pets if ingested. This has led many manufacturers to prioritize the development of environmentally friendly alternatives such as propylene glycol, which is considered to be much safer despite being slightly less efficient.
When disposing of old antifreeze, proper disposal methods are critical to preventing harmful environmental effects. Many local recycling centers accept antifreeze, and some auto shops offer disposal services. It’s vital to avoid pouring antifreeze down drains or onto the ground, as this can lead to soil and water contamination, affecting ecosystems and potentially harming public health.
Additionally, consider choosing products labeled as biodegradable or environmentally safe. These options can provide peace of mind while still performing adequately in protecting your vehicle against extreme temperatures.

2. Boiling and Freezing Points
The boiling and freezing points of antifreeze are critical to its overall effectiveness. Standard antifreeze solutions typically offer protection down to -34°F (-37°C) and can raise the boiling point of the coolant to around 265°F (129°C) when properly mixed with water. It’s essential to check that the antifreeze you purchase meets these standards to ensure it performs well across various weather conditions.
Different climates may necessitate specific antifreeze formulations. For areas that experience extreme cold, antifreeze with a lower freezing point is crucial. Conversely, if you live in an area with hot summers, selecting a formulation with a higher boiling point can be vital to avoid overheating. Therefore, aligning your antifreeze choice with the local climate is imperative for your vehicle’s health.

4. Mixing Compatibility
If you’re looking to change your vehicle’s antifreeze, checking for mixing compatibility with the existing coolant is crucial. Many vehicles have a specific coolant type, and mixing different types can lead to chemical reactions that diminish their effectiveness or create sludge. When considering the best antifreezes under $15, ensure the product you choose is compatible with your current coolant.
Typically, it’s safest to stick with the same type of antifreeze that is currently in your system. However, if you’re making a complete switch, be prepared to perform a flush of the existing coolant to avoid any harmful mixing. Always read product labels and consult your vehicle’s manual for specific recommendations regarding mixing, as this practice can greatly affect overall engine performance.

3. Can I mix different brands of antifreeze?
Mixing different brands of antifreeze is generally not recommended unless both products are the same type. Different manufacturers may use various additives that can react negatively when combined, potentially diminishing protection and clogging cooling systems. Furthermore, mixing different colors of antifreeze can lead to chemical reactions that may compromise the coolant’s effectiveness.
Before mixing any antifreeze, check the compatibility of the products involved. Stick to one brand and type where possible to ensure maximum protection and performance. If you must mix, seek professional advice or perform a complete coolant flush to start fresh with the new product.
4. How often should I change my antifreeze?
Most manufacturers recommend changing antifreeze or coolant every 30,000 miles or at least once every two to three years. However, it’s wise to consult your vehicle’s owner’s manual for the specific intervals recommended for your model. Over time, antifreeze and coolant can degrade due to various factors like heat, contamination, and chemical reactions within the system.
Regularly checking the condition of your coolant can also help determine if it needs a change sooner. This can involve examining the color and viscosity, and checking for any signs of rust or debris. Regular maintenance will help avoid overheating issues, engine damage, and ensure your vehicle operates efficiently.
5. What are the benefits of using antifreeze in my vehicle?
Antifreeze serves several crucial functions in a vehicle’s cooling system. Primarily, it lowers the freezing point of the coolant, preventing it from freezing during cold weather. This is essential for protecting the engine from damage due to ice formation. In addition, antifreeze raises the boiling point, which prevents overheating during hot weather and extreme driving conditions.
Moreover, antifreeze contains additives that help prevent corrosion and scale buildup within the engine. This protection prolongs the life of the cooling system components, such as the water pump and radiator. Using quality antifreeze can lead to improved engine performance, efficiency, and longevity, making it an indispensable part of vehicle maintenance.
6. Is it safe to handle antifreeze?
Handling antifreeze requires some precautions due to the presence of chemicals, especially ethylene glycol, which is toxic. When working with antifreeze, it’s important to wear gloves and safety glasses to protect your skin and eyes from splashes. Additionally, make sure to work in a well-ventilated area to avoid inhaling any hazardous fumes.
Always follow the manufacturer’s guidelines on storage and disposal. Do not pour antifreeze down the drain or onto the ground, as it can contaminate water supplies and pose dangers to wildlife and pets. After using antifreeze, clean up any spills immediately and ensure that containers are sealed and stored safely out of reach of children and animals.
7. Can I use antifreeze for both cooling and heating systems?
Yes, antifreeze can be used for both cooling and heating systems within a vehicle. In the cooling system, antifreeze regulates engine temperatures by distributing heat and preventing freeze-up in colder conditions. This is vital for maintaining an efficient engine operation, preventing overheating, and ensuring overall performance.
In the heating system, antifreeze allows for effective heating within the cabin. When you turn on the heater, hot antifreeze is diverted from the engine to the cabin, transferring heat to the air that is circulated inside. Therefore, maintaining proper levels of antifreeze not only helps your vehicle operate efficiently but also ensures your passenger cabin stays warm and comfortable during cold weather.
